Why this sport? |
He comes from a family of horse and animal lovers, and got into the sport largely because of his sister who competed in dressage. His parents bought an equestrian property in Dourdan, France, where he lived for 10 years and learnt to ride alongside his sister. |

Other information |
OTHER ACTIVITIES He has served as vice president of the l'Association Debourreurs Preentraineurs [ADP] in France. (france-sire.com, 10 Mar 2015)
STABLES In 2004 he constructed stables [Ecurie Aurelien Kahn] on vacant land in Morannes, France. (aurelien-kahn.com, 02 Feb 2011) |
Famous relatives |
His sister Sandra has been part of the French dressage programme. (NOC, 21 Jul 2012) |
